It really varies. Some novel writers make a modest income, while a few successful ones can earn a fortune. It depends on factors like popularity, genre, and publishing deals.
The money a novel writer makes can range from next to nothing to millions. It depends on things like how well the book sells, if it gets picked up for movies or TV, and the writer's reputation. A breakout hit can change everything, but it's not easy to achieve.

The earnings of a novel writer can range widely. Established authors with bestsellers might earn millions, but new or indie writers might only make a few thousand per year. Success often depends on marketing, reviews, and reader engagement.
One way is through self-publishing on platforms like Amazon Kindle. Build a fan base and market your book well to increase sales and profits. Another option is to offer writing services such as ghostwriting or copywriting for clients.
You can make money by publishing your fiction on popular platforms and earning royalties. Also, consider entering writing contests with cash prizes.

To make money as a short story writer, you could consider getting your work included in anthologies. You might also offer writing workshops or coaching services based on your expertise. And of course, there's always the possibility of getting a book deal for a collection of your short stories.
